| Background | PGLYRP1 (Peptidoglycan Recognition Protein 1) is a Protein Coding gene. Among its related pathways are TNF Signaling (sino). GO annotations related to this gene include peptidoglycan binding and N-acetylmuramoyl-L-alanine amidase activity. An important paralog of this gene is PGLYRP4. |

| Subcellular location | Secreted . Cytoplasmic granule . |
| Expression | Highly expressed in bone marrow. Weak expression found in kidney, liver, small intestine, spleen, thymus, peripheral leukocyte, lung, fetal spleen and neutrophils. |
